Artificial Intelligence in Warfare: Challenges and Opportunities
Artificial Intelligence (AI) is reshaping various sectors, and warfare is no exception. The integration of AI into military applications presents both significant opportunities and substantial challenges that can alter the landscape of defense strategies globally.
Opportunities Presented by AI in Warfare
One of the main benefits of employing AI in warfare is the enhancement of decision-making processes. AI algorithms can analyze vast amounts of data at incredible speeds, allowing military leaders to make informed decisions based on real-time information. This capability can lead to more effective strategies and improved operational outcomes.
Additionally, AI technologies can enhance cybersecurity measures, defending against potential cyber-attacks that threaten national security. By using machine learning algorithms, militaries can proactively identify and neutralize threats before they materialize.
Autonomous systems are another promising area, enabling the development of drones and unmanned vehicles capable of executing missions with minimal human intervention. These systems can be deployed in high-risk environments, reducing human casualties while ensuring efficient operations. For example, AI-driven surveillance drones can perform reconnaissance tasks, gather intelligence, and respond to threats without putting soldiers’ lives on the line.
Challenges of AI in Warfare
Despite its advantages, the use of AI in warfare presents numerous challenges that must be addressed. One of the foremost concerns is the ethical implications of autonomous weapon systems. The potential for lethal AI-driven machines to make life-and-death decisions raises critical moral questions about accountability and the rules of engagement.
Another significant challenge is the reliability and trustworthiness of AI systems. Military operations depend on precision and accuracy; any AI failure can lead to disastrous consequences. Ensuring that AI systems operate as intended requires rigorous testing and validation, which can be a lengthy and resource-intensive process.
Furthermore, adversaries can leverage AI technologies for malicious purposes, including cyber warfare and misinformation campaigns. This ongoing arms race in technological capabilities necessitates constant vigilance and innovation to stay ahead of potential threats.
The Future of AI in Warfare
The future of AI in warfare is poised to evolve rapidly. Continuous advancements in machine learning, neural networks, and data analytics will likely enhance military capabilities further. Collaborations between defense sectors and tech companies can lead to innovative solutions that harness the full potential of AI while addressing its challenges.
Moreover, international regulations may emerge to govern the use of AI in military applications, aiming to establish ethical standards and reduce the risks associated with autonomous warfare. The dialogue surrounding AI in warfare is becoming increasingly important as nations recognize the necessity for responsible and transparent practices.
